Nawabwadi Population - Bid, Maharashtra

Nawabwadi is a medium size village located in Ambejogai Taluka of Bid district, Maharashtra with total 94 families residing. The Nawabwadi village has population of 520 of which 272 are males while 248 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Nawabwadi village population of children with age 0-6 is 67 which makes up 12.88 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Nawabwadi village is 912 which is lower than Maharashtra state average of 929. Child Sex Ratio for the Nawabwadi as per census is 558, lower than Maharashtra average of 894.

Nawabwadi village has lower literacy rate compared to Maharashtra. In 2011, literacy rate of Nawabwadi village was 80.35 % compared to 82.34 % of Maharashtra. In Nawabwadi Male literacy stands at 89.96 % while female literacy rate was 70.54 %.

Nawabwadi Data

Particulars Total Male Female
Total No. of Houses 94 - -
Population 520 272 248
Child (0-6) 67 43 24
Schedule Caste 20 12 8
Schedule Tribe 0 0 0
Literacy 80.35 % 89.96 % 70.54 %
Total Workers 299 167 132
Main Worker 278 - -
Marginal Worker 21 9 12

Caste Factor

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 3.85 % of total population in Nawabwadi village. The village Nawabwadi curr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Nawabwadi village out of total population, 299 were engaged in work activities. 92.98 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 7.02 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 299 workers engaged in Main Work, 195 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 45 were Agricultural labourer.
